General Hospital News and Spoilers: Emme Rylan Breaks Silence On Lulu

Emme Rylan breaks silence on Lulu
Emme Rylan breaks silence on Lulu

It’s incredible how time flies! One day it’s December of 2020, and a fan-favorite leaves General Hospital. Then before you know it, it’s creeping up on four years since then, and whispers of a return fill social media news feeds.

General Hospital recaps recall when Dante Falconeri (Dominic Zamprogna) and Charlotte Cassadine (Scarlett Fernandez) went to visit Lulu at her care facility. This past August, Charlotte teared up at her mother’s bedside. She struggles with her mother’s absence, in addition to other family issues. That’s why many fans believe that it’s the perfect time to wake up Charlotte’s mother, Lulu.

Meanwhile, Valentin’s got his work cut out for him on the home front. He’s a father first and foremost, but a Cassadine nonetheless. With that comes challenges that he and Charlotte struggle to handle on his own. According to recent GH spoilers and rumors, it makes perfect sense to wake Lulu from her coma at this time. Naturally, Lulu is a Spencer! She’s strong, resourceful, and most importantly, the Spencer family gives the Cassadines a run for their money. Currently, Victor Cassadine’s (Charles Shaughnessy) reach has gone beyond the grave, making Lulu’s daughter his target.

Emme Rylan Breaks Silence On Lulu Spencer’s Return

General Hospital news and spoilers reveal the latest on Emme Rylan and her role as Lulu Spencer. Finally, the actress addressed all the buzz as storyline dialogue recently began to name drop Lulu Spencer. The actress made it crystal clear that she’s open and willing to return to General Hospital as the iconic Lulu.

Emma Rylan Lulu Spencer

Additionally, Rylan disclosed that she’s under the impression that TPTB will call her if and when they plan for Lulu to awaken from her coma. In regard to the flood of fan messages and inquiries the actress started by saying, “I am getting approximately one million messages asking if Lulu is waking up and… I don’t want to ruin storyline ever. I am very much into the integrity of storylines whether I’m in them or not. So I’ve been putting it off and putting it off and putting off talking. Because I’m getting so many messages! I don’t know what to say!”

There’s a fine line between what is allowed to be disclosed and what satisfies the fan’s inquiries. Emme addressed the situation the best she could. She concluded her explanation by stating, “So basically, the bottom line, no matter what the internet says, I have made it very clear to GH that I am always available to play Lulu should she ever want to wake up. It is my understanding that when they choose to wake her up, they would be calling me. That could always change. Who knows? But that is my understanding. When they want to wake her up, they will call me. That’s as much as I know and I have not heard from them.”

General Hospital Spoilers: Dante Breaks Sam’s Heart In A Shocking Turn Of Events, Homeless Lulu Has Nowhere To Go

Dante breaks Sam’s heart over Lulu
Dante breaks Sam’s heart over Lulu

The inevitable is closer than we all think. Often times, a storyline is left open-ended, kinda like a cliffhanger Friday. Except the resolution doesn’t occur the following Monday. Instead, it could take months or even years to see a storyline conclusion. Particularly, an ongoing storyline has fans speculating for years. Yes, years. Its truly hard to believe that it’s been over three and a half years since Lulu Spencer Falconeri (Emme Rylan) fell victim to her Uncle Cyrus Renault (Joff Kober).

GH recaps recall that she was simply in the wrong place at the wrong time, making her collateral damage. Sadly, Lulu slipped into a coma in December, 2020. Since then her family lives their lives day to day. Charlotte misses her mother dearly, as does Rocco. As for Dante, he misses Lulu too. But he and Lulu weren’t even together at the time of the tragedy. However, she was just about to tell Dante (Dominic Zanprogna) that she was done with Dustin and wanted to try again. Then Julian Jerome set off the bomb before Lulu got her chance.

Dante Breaks Sam’s Heart When Lulu Comes Home

According to General Hospital spoilers, a shocking twist brings Lulu back home. And not just back home, but back home with Dante. First, she must awaken from her coma and go through the routine examinations in order for clearance to go home. Then, Lulu must recuperate in a comfortable atmosphere. Unfortunately, Lulu wouldn’t have anywhere to go if she were to awaken right now.

What’s more comfortable than a familiar place or familiar faces to care for you? Nothing. Especially when you’re sick or recovering. Hence the reason for the upcoming dilemma. Maxie and her kids just moved into Lulu and Dante’s old home. Maxie needed a bigger place, and Dante moved in with Sam.

GH spoilers and rumors tease that Dante breaks Sam’s heart when a homeless Lulu needs a place to live. Whether or not Lulu moves in with Maxie, or everyone plays musical houses, Lulu’s return causes Sam and Dante’s split.
